What effect can cargo weight have on your vehicle?

Explanation:
Cargo weight changes how high or low your vehicle sits because the suspension compresses under load. When you carry a load, the springs and shocks take on more weight, which commonly lowers the ride height, especially at the rear. That change in height can affect ground clearance and how the vehicle handles, braking, and tire contact with the road. The wheelbase—the distance between the front and rear axles—stays the same, so loading won’t alter that dimension. Heavier loads typically slow acceleration and can reduce fuel economy, so those options don’t fit as well.
